Output 6f91b676b3fd102f61e9c51fd39929a66a657d953c738162164082f2f14acbcd:0

value
1393082
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3186ee3a8bd40b3c1ee93752d606009ab2cdc7fc OP_EQUAL
address
36Ctg5ri5AZJKvpuBRuPXF7gWfyDd99syc
transaction
6f91b676b3fd102f61e9c51fd39929a66a657d953c738162164082f2f14acbcd
confirmations
334925
spent
true